During cataract surgical treatment, your all-natural lens is eliminated and changed with a fabricated lens. Your surgeon will certainly review with you the various types of IOLs offered to reduce or remove your demand for glasses after surgical procedure.
Conventional IOLs have one concentrating range as well as are generally set for clear distance vision. Premium IOLs, also called multifocal or accommodative lenses, have areas with different focusing toughness to permit you to see far and wide things without glasses.
Monofocal IOLs
Requirement monofocal lenses are utilized most often to fix cataracts throughout a treatment called refractive lens exchange (likewise referred to as clear lens exchange). The cataractous all-natural lens is replaced with a synthetic one, resulting in enhanced vision.
These IOLs offer clear vision at a solitary distance. They are usually readied to optimize your range vision, yet you will still require reading glasses for close to things.
These lenses are made from an acrylic material that is flexible and foldable. This enables your eye doctor to position them into the exact same laceration where your natural lens was removed during surgical procedure. Multifocal IOLs
These exceptional lenses provide a range of focus regions, eliminating the demand for glasses to see up close, far away or in between. This is achieved through several particularly made concentrating powers or by accommodating (changing shape) the lens. It may take a while for your brain to adjust to these lenses, yet the vision they use is well worth the initiative!

Toric IOLs
In individuals with astigmatism, the curve of the cornea is somewhat imperfect, so light entering the eye is not focused in one area on the retina. https://telegra.ph/Variables-That-Determine-Your-Q...ive-Surgical-Treatment-06-07-8 leads to blurred vision. Throughout cataract surgical treatment, toric IOLs are lined up so the lens's steepest section matches this contour and creates clear, sharp vision.
Toric IOLs are a great choice for people that require cataract surgery and wish to decrease their dependence on glasses or call lenses. However, a toric IOL requires to be flawlessly lined up for ideal aesthetic end results. For each 3 degrees of imbalance, the IOL is 10% less efficient.
To decrease the danger of postoperative IOL turning, the ocular viscoelastic device (OVD) ought to be completely removed from the capsular bag before IOL insertion. During this action, the specialist needs to meticulously note the steepest point of the cornea to aid assist the IOL's axis after it is dental implanted. This aids protect against the client from needing to go through surgical treatment once more to have the IOL re-aligned.
Prolonged Deepness of Focus (EDOF) IOLs
A new innovation has actually recently arised in the treatment of presbyopia called Extended Depth of Emphasis (EDOF). These lenses utilize a solitary extended focal point to improve range of vision. The resulting lenses do not have the several factors of focus of multifocal IOLs, which can cause halos and also glare for some people.
An ideal EDOF lens would supply a sharp focus over a range from plano to -1.50 D, permitting people to see near, intermediate, and also range items without glasses. The initial EDOF IOL to be presented was the diffractive style of the Tecnis Symfony IOL, which makes use of light-splitting rings to expand the range of vision. Nonetheless, this design can cause a reduction on the other hand level of sensitivity that lots of individuals do not tolerate well.
A newer non-diffractive EDOF IOL is the Vivity IOL, which incorporates aspheric optics with a pinhole layout to enhance depth of emphasis. This layout minimizes caused aberrations as well as may cause much better contrast level of sensitivity, though it does not completely proper for astigmatism or permit useful near vision.
